Transaction 1836640431fe05d568bc9e5b013a563cc1e53d3dfade51cd63bc739be477e861
1 Input
1 Output
-
1836640431fe05d568bc9e5b013a563cc1e53d3dfade51cd63bc739be477e861:0
- value
- 7059113
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d1a30704ef2df050940f1b76b06f57c8a3e0449
- address
- bc1q85drquzw7t0s2z2q7xmkkph40j9rupzfup00wx